Terracotta Tomb Guardian Details Description:
The Terra Cotta Warriors are not only for military protection, but also a symbol of the emperor’s divine power and the power of the empire. The meticulous carving of the Terracotta tomb guardian sculpture represents Qin Shihuang’s attention to the army and his expectation of the world after death. Under the cultural background at that time, the emperor’s mausoleum and burial objects were regarded as the necessary conditions for the passage to the afterlife, while the Terracotta tomb guardian was a sacred symbol for protecting the dead and guarding the tomb. Through this magnificent project, Emperor Qin Shi Huang expressed his desire to maintain control over the empire through eternal military power and to continue enjoying divine power and authority in another world.
